Output 74accae5a2c4672f973f24f26fe906d132f8ea352f82e762c47760d802267efe:2

value
824922270
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e59fd9fea33538633da4730b19de7982f8be3630 OP_EQUAL
address
3NdAA9p7EXYnuMjZU3g96k6YtSBoh9fg4U
transaction
74accae5a2c4672f973f24f26fe906d132f8ea352f82e762c47760d802267efe
confirmations
311442
spent
true